A low-carb diet limits the intake of carbohydrates, particularly those found in sugar and processed foods.
Purpose of a Low-carb diet
By reducing the carbs you consume, your body is forced to use stored fat for energy, leading to weight loss.
Benefits of low-carb diet
Improved blood sugar controlBy cutting out sugary and processed carbs, a low-carb diet can help regulate blood sugar levels and reduce the risk of developing Type 2 diabetes.
Increased energy levels
When your body is burning fat for energy instead of carbs, you may notice an increase in energy levels.
Better heart health
A low-carb diet has been shown to lower blood pressure and improve cholesterol levels, reducing the risk of heart disease.
Reduced inflammation
Many processed carbs can contribute to inflammation in the body, which has been linked to various health problems.
